JavaScript "escape" function does the job of URL-encoding.
To be able to define your function, use 

<xsl:stylesheet version="1.0" xmlns:xsl="http://www.w3.org/1999/XSL/Transform";
    xmlns:msxsl="urn:schemas-microsoft-com:xslt"
    xmlns:user="urn:your-urn">

  <msxsl:script language="JavaScript" implements-prefix="user">
     <![CDATA[
      function URLEncode( s )
      {
         return escape( s );
      }
      ]]>
   </msxsl:script>
....
        <xsl:value-of select="user:URLEncode( expression )"/>
....


See also:
http://msdn.microsoft.com/library/en-us/cpguide/html/cpconXSLTStylesheetScriptingUsingMsxslscript.asp?frame=true

(doc. about C#, but it works also for any scripting language supported by Microsoft)

> From within an XSL-T stylesheet I need to create HTML hyperlinks in the output HTML files. The
> data has UTF-8 encoding and so does the resulting HTML file. The data that is used for the links
> contains special characters and must therefore be URL encoded. I found a way to do this by use
> of named templates. The thing is however that this method (mentioned somewhere in the archive of
> this list) doesn't handle characters outside latin-1 correctly (e.g. russian texts). Because I
> use MSXML (must) I can't use the Java class and method URLEncoder.encode().
> 
> Can anybody tell me how to encode URL's from within a XSL-T stylesheet (run on a msxml
> processor). I know that a solution might be mentioned somewhere in the archive of this list, but
> that link doesn't seem to be working anymore.
